Meaning of punk

Source language: EnglishDictionary language: English

punk

Pronunciation:/pʌŋk//pəŋk/

noun

Definitions

  1. A person used for sex, particularly:

  2. A worthless person, particularly:

  3. Short for punk rock, a genre known for short, loud, energetic songs with electric guitars and strong drums.

  4. Short for punk rocker, a musician known for playing punk rock or a fan of the genre.

verb

Definitions

  1. To pimp.

  2. To forcibly perform anal sex upon an unwilling partner.

    Example: Ricky punked his new cell-mates.

  3. To prank.

    Example: I got expelled when I punked the principal.

  4. (especially with "out") To give up or concede; to act like a wimp.

    Example: Jimmy was going to help me with the prank, but he punked (out) at the last minute.

adjective

Definitions

  1. Worthless, contemptible, particularly

  2. Of or concerning punk rock or its associated subculture.

    Example: You look very punk with your t-shirt, piercing, and chains.

punk

Pronunciation:/pʌŋk//pəŋk/

noun

Definitions

  1. Any material used as tinder for lighting fires, such as agaric, dried wood, or touchwood, but especially wood altered by certain fungi.

  2. A utensil for lighting wicks or fuses (such as those of fireworks) resembling stick incense.
